Understanding Low Income Subsidies
Low-income subsidies are financial assistance programs designed to help low-income individuals and families afford essential living expenses such as housing, healthcare, and utilities. These subsidies are typically provided by government agencies or non-profit organizations.
Eligibility Criteria
Eligibility for low-income subsidies varies depending on the specific program. However, most programs require applicants to meet certain income thresholds and may consider factors such as household size, age, and disability status.
Types of Low Income Subsidies
There are various types of low-income subsidies available, including:
- Housing Assistance: Provides subsidies for rent or mortgage payments.
- Food Assistance: Helps families and individuals access nutritious food.
- Healthcare Assistance: Covers medical expenses, such as doctor visits and prescription drugs.
- Utilities Assistance: Provides assistance with paying energy bills.
2021 Low Income Subsidy Chart
The following chart provides an overview of some key low-income subsidy programs and their eligibility criteria:
| Program | Eligibility | |---|---|---| |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her Program | Very low-income families and individuals | | Public Housing | Elderly or disabled individuals, and low-income families | | SNAP (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program) | Low-income individuals and families | | Medicaid | Low-income individuals and families, and disabled or elderly individuals | | Children's Health Insurance Program (CHIP) | Children and teens in low-income families | | Low Income Home Energy Assistance Program (LIHEAP) | Low-income households |

Benefits of Low Income Subsidies
Low-income subsidies provide numerous benefits, including:
- Stability: Helps individuals and families maintain stable housing and access essential services.
- Improved Health: Ensures access to healthcare, which can lead to better health outcomes.
- Reduced Poverty: Lowers the financial burden on low-income households, potentially lifting them out of poverty.
Challenges and Limitations
Despite their benefits, low-income subsidies face some challenges:
- Limited Funding: Government funding for these programs is often constrained, limiting their reach.
- Eligibility Restrictions: Eligibility criteria can be complex and exclude some individuals in need.
- Geographic Disparities: Access to subsidies may vary across different regions or communities.
